Computer Science, Minor

Requirements

Required Courses

Take the following required courses:

  • Programming I (4 units)
  • Programming II (4 units)
  • Analysis of Algorithms (4 units)

CS or Math Electives

Take two elective courses of at least 3 credit units each which are either an upper-division CS course or from the following list.
